PM Modi Expresses Gratitude to Telangana Residents for BJP’s Success in MLC Elections

Prime Minister Narendra Modi extended his congratulations to the newly elected BJP candidates in the recent Telangana MLC elections, expressing gratitude to the people of the state for their support. In a post on X, he stated, “I thank the people of Telangana for granting @BJP4Telangana such incredible support in the MLC elections. Congratulations to our newly elected candidates.”

PM Modi also expressed pride in the dedication of the party workers, noting, “I am very proud of our Party Karyakartas who diligently work among the people,” he added on X.

The BJP achieved a significant victory in a tightly contested election, securing two out of three Members of the Legislative Council (MLC) seats, which marked a setback for the ruling Congress party in the state. The Graduates MLC constituency encompasses 42 Assembly segments and includes more than 355,159 eligible voters. The election took place on February 27 using a preferential voting system with ballot papers.

BJP’s candidate Chinnamail Anji Reddy won the Medak-Nizamabad-Adilabad-Karimnagar graduates’ segment, defeating his closest rival, V. Narender Reddy from Congress, for a seat previously held by senior Congress leader and former Minister T. Jeevan Reddy. Additionally, Malka Komaraiah, the party-backed candidate, captured the Medak-Nizamabad-Adilabad-Karimnagar teachers’ constituency by over 5,700 first-preference votes against Vanga Mahender Reddy of PRTU(TS).

The PRTU(TS) secured the Warangal-Khammam-Nalgonda seat, where candidate P. Sripal Reddy claimed victory with 13,969 second-preference votes. The BJP’s success is considered a significant setback for Congress, particularly as it reflects the sentiments of the educated demographic in the state, just over a year after Congress maintained its hold in the Assembly elections.

Following the results, Union Minister for Coal and Mines and state BJP president G. Kishan Reddy congratulated Anji Reddy on his win, asserting that the youth of Telangana have shown confidence in the developmental politics of the BJP and PM Modi’s leadership. He viewed this as further evidence of the BJP’s rising popularity in the state.

Union Minister of State for Home Affairs Bandi Sanjay Kumar also celebrated the victory in Karimnagar, stating that the countdown for the Congress government has begun. He noted that the people of Telangana are seeking change and are looking toward the BJP. Sanjay Kumar criticized Congress leaders like Rahul Gandhi for questioning the integrity of the electoral process, emphasizing that the BJP’s success came through a fair ballot paper election.

Three Burned Alive as Car Falls from Bridge in Gujarat’s Rajkot

Gujarat: A tragic accident claimed the lives of three people in Gujarat’s Rajkot district on Monday.A car fell from a bridge and caught fire, killing all occupants on the spot.

The incident occurred on the Gondal–Atkot highway.The car was travelling from Chhota Udepur towards Gondal.

According to reports, the vehicle hit the bridge’s safety barrier.After the collision, the car fell nearly eight feet into a small stream below the bridge.

Soon after the fall, the car caught fire.The occupants were trapped inside the vehicle and were unable to escape.All three were burned alive and died at the scene.

Police and fire personnel rushed to the spot after receiving information.The fire was later brought under control.The bodies were recovered and sent for post-mortem examination.

The exact cause of the accident is under investigation. Further details are awaited.

Girl Records Reels Inside Jail, Video Sparks Debate

Bhopal: A young woman has come under public attention after recording reels inside a jail while meeting her boyfriend.

The incident happened at Raipur Central Jail in Chhattisgarh, which is known for high security. Mobile phones are strictly not allowed inside the jail. Despite this rule, the woman carried her phone into the visitor room.

She recorded videos while talking to her boyfriend during the meeting. In the video, she speaks emotionally about visiting him on his birthday. She says she feels sad because she cannot stay with him on his special day.

After the meeting, she uploaded the video on her social media account. The video quickly went viral on different platforms. The inmate seen in the video is identified as Tarakeshwar.

He is currently lodged in Raipur Central Jail. He is an accused in a case under the NDPS Act. The incident has raised serious questions about jail security.

People on social media are criticising jail staff and officials. Many users are asking how a mobile phone was allowed inside the jail.

They are also questioning the checking process at the jail entrance. So far, jail authorities have not given any official reaction.

MBBS Student Alleges She Was Drugged, Raped by Friend in Delhi Hotel

New Delhi: An 18-year-old MBBS student has accused a 20-year-old male friend of drugging and sexually assaulting her at a hotel in Delhi’s Adarsh Nagar area. The alleged incident took place on September 9, police officials said.

According to the complaint, the accused, who is also a medical student, invited the woman to “Hotel Apple” on the pretext of spending time together. Once there, he allegedly gave her a drink laced with drugs and then raped her.

The survivor told police that the accused recorded obscene videos and took pictures during the assault. He later threatened to make the content viral if she reported the incident.

The woman, a native of Jind in Haryana, is currently staying at the hostel of Baba Saheb Ambedkar Medical College in Rohini, Delhi.

Based on her complaint, police have registered a case under relevant sections of the Indian Penal Code. A search is underway to locate and arrest the accused, officials added.

In a separate case earlier this month, a school manager in Uttar Pradesh was arrested for allegedly raping a Class 8 student. In February, a tuition teacher in Delhi’s CR Park area was accused of repeatedly raping a 15-year-old student over three years and threatening her with blackmail.
